
Screening of Brazilian film 'Paulinho da Viola: Meu tempo hoje', directed by Izabel Jaguaribe.
Paulinho da Viola – Meu Tempo é hoje, directed by Izabel Jaguaribe, is a documentary about one of Brazil’s greatest modern samba composers. Viewers will have the opportunity to observe Paulinho da Viola’s life style, meet his friends, learn about his musical influences and hear his reflections about his work.
The film includes memorable scenes with Marina Lima, Elton Medeiros, Zeca Pagodinho, and Marisa Monte.
